I’m looking for something that could go under the mats in my trailer to help absorb the rough roads. I know about air ride I’d like to look at other options.

Any and all input is appreciated!

we ditched the mats and had a Polylast style system put in.  It’s suppose absorb some if that, plus I love not having to use shavings anymore - I feel like it’s so much better for them not to be breathing dust going down the road.  Super easy clean out too.

About 10 years ago I bought closed cell foam online, took it to my local trailer dealer and had them cut it to fit then put my mats over it. At the time I had an older horse that stocked up really bad, even on short rides. He never stocked up again, even hauling from California to Texas. I would say I was a light to moderate hauler and they lasted about 5 years before the places under the horses’ hooves wore down.
